MySQL日志管理是数据库运维中不可或缺的一部分,它帮助管理员监控数据库运行状态、排查问题以及进行数据恢复。合理配置和优化日志系统,可以显著提升数据库的性能和稳定性。

常见的MySQL日志类型包括错误日志、慢查询日志、二进制日志和通用查询日志。每种日志都有其特定的用途,例如错误日志记录启动和运行时的异常信息,而二进制日志则用于数据复制和恢复。

优化日志管理的关键在于合理设置日志文件的大小和保留时间。过大的日志文件可能会影响磁盘空间,而过短的保留时间可能导致关键信息丢失。建议根据业务需求调整这些参数。

对于慢查询日志,启用后应定期分析并优化执行效率低的SQL语句。使用工具如mysqldumpslow或第三方分析工具,能够快速定位性能瓶颈。

二进制日志的配置也需谨慎,尤其是在生产环境中。合理的binlog格式(如ROW模式)有助于数据一致性,同时避免不必要的日志膨胀。

定期清理和归档旧日志文件,可以减少系统负担,并确保日志管理的高效性。使用脚本自动化处理日志,也是一种常见且有效的做法。

AI绘图结果,仅供参考

最终,日志管理应结合监控系统,实现对数据库状态的实时掌握,从而在问题发生前及时预警并采取措施。

dawei

【声明】:恩施站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

发表回复